Cayman Drama Society is holding open auditions for its production of To Kill A Mockingbird, dramatized by Christopher Sergel from the book by Harper Lee. The play follows Scout, Jem and their father Atticus Finch in a sleepy Alabama town during the Great Depression, as a serious accusation exposes prejudice and division within the community.

This is an opportunity for performers to take part in a powerful stage adaptation that explores compassion, courage and the importance of doing what is right.
